#c11ba4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c11ba4 is composed of 75.7% red, 10.6%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86% magenta, 15%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 310.5 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 43.1%. #c11ba4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ff36ff with #830049.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#c11ba4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040103 is the darkest color, while #fdf2f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#c11ba4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#756772 is the less saturated color, while #da02b5 is the most saturated one.
